It was a silly, ill advised stunt. But, take my word for it, if that python had been really pissed off it would have been quite capable of doing somethng about it.
They clearly had a very even tempered Reticulated Python there (they're usually the more aggressive of the BIG pythons). If it had got hold of someone, it would have been very nasty!

I've had experience of snakes in the past, including a 20ft Burmese python and, believe me, you wouldn't have wanted to see it angry! If a python that size even just bit you, you'd get a horrid wound. If it coiled around you and started to constrict, you'd be in very serious trouble- a big constrictor can kill you much faster than even the most venomous snake in the world.
